Key Buying Factors for LED Par Stage Lighting Kit
Brightness and Coverage
Check total wattage, LED count, and beam spread. For weddings and parties, you usually want enough output to color walls and light the stage without harsh hotspots.
Control Options
A good LED Par Stage Lighting Kit should offer at least one flexible control method. DMX is best for custom programming, while remote and auto/sound modes help when you need quick operation.
Color Quality and Modes
Look for RGB or RGBW mixing, multiple preset programs, and stable dimming. More modes are useful, but clean color blending matters more than a long feature list.
Mounting and Portability
Lightweight housings, yokes, and compact designs make transport and rigging easier. If you move from venue to venue, simple cabling and stackable packs can save time.
Durability and Noise
For stage use, solid build quality and quiet operation are both important. Fans that are too loud can become distracting in weddings, churches, or small rooms.
Who Should Buy Which LED Par Stage Lighting Kit?
Choose a basic multi-pack if you want affordable uplighting for birthdays, home parties, or small DJ events. Step up to DMX-capable kits if you run programmed shows, theater, or recurring venue installs. If you need fast, flexible setup, prioritize sound-activated models with remote control. For larger rooms or more polished visual effects, select a brighter package or a kit with more fixtures so you can spread light evenly across the space.
The best choice is the one that matches your venue size, control style, and how often you’ll use the kit. For most buyers, that means balancing brightness, simplicity, and expandability rather than chasing the highest spec sheet numbers.
